Working hours: This is a full-time role with the expectation to attend events out of office hours
The Role:
- Manage bookings and administrative support for all events
- Gathering quotes from event suppliers
- Assist at off-site events
- Research and create advertisements for events
- Pre event and post event prize coordination
- Contacting attendees to thank them for attending
The Candidate:
- Drive, ambition, and a strong sense of initiative
- A willingness to learn and take on additional responsibility
- Strong Microsoft Office skills (including Excel and Power Point)
- A good level of spelling and grammar
- Excellent customer service skills
- Ability to effectively communicate with people from a wide range of backgrounds
- Well organised
- Reliable and well presented
